[发明专利]一种应用程序管理装置和方法有效
申请号: | 201210573913.3 | 申请日: | 2012-12-26 |
公开(公告)号: | CN103092687B | 公开(公告)日: | 2017-10-20 |
发明(设计)人: | 张鹏殿 | 申请(专利权)人: | 上海斐讯数据通信技术有限公司 |
主分类号: | G06F9/46 | 分类号: | G06F9/46;G06F9/445 |
代理公司: | 暂无信息 | 代理人: | 暂无信息 |
地址: | 201616 上海市松江*** | 国省代码: | 上海;31 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 一种 应用程序 管理 装置 方法 | ||
技术领域
本发明涉及信息技术领域,尤其涉及一种应用程序管理装置和方法。
背景技术
在信息应用系统中,各种应用繁多,应用程序运行过程中产生的程序或碎片会贮存在存储卡中。特别地,对于智能手机这类应用系统,外置存储卡可以是SD卡,也可以是其它存储设备,很多用户都是非专业技术人员,安装完程序,应用程序的运行过程中会在存储单元,如SD卡里生成一些程序运行所需的文件,当卸载这些应用时,这些SD卡里的文件不会随之清除,但这给很多用户造成了困惑,残留文件中哪些是可删除的,哪些是不可删除的。
为了解决这个问题,出现了很多第三方管理软件,用来管理系统中的程序文件,便于用户对这些应用程序产生的碎片文件进行处理,但是对于某些系统,由于操作系统的系统文件和应用文件并未直接分开,而在程序运行过程中,因为应用程序的更新或用户根据自己的要求新建的文件,其产生的应用文件存储路径通常会发生变化,例如,百度输入法产生了/SDcard/A这个文件夹,但它升级以后有可能要产生/SDcard/B文件夹,这样第三方的清理软件就不能清除了。
发明内容
为了对现有技术进行改进,本发明实施例提供一种应用程序管理装置和方法,以方便系统对应用程序在系统中的状态,特别是运行过程中产生的文件进行跟踪,便于后续对这些文件进行管理,能够追述应用程序的运行过程。
为了实现前述发明目的,本发明实施例提供的一种应用程序管理装置,所述应用程序管理装置是通过以下技术方案实现的:
一种应用程序管理装置,所述装置包括:
管理单元,用来对应用程运行过程中生成的文件对象进行标记,并生成标记文件;
存储单元,用来存储所述文件对象及标记文件。
为了实现以上发明目的,本发明实施例提供的一种应用程序管理方法是通过以下技术方案实现的:
一种应用程序管理方法,所述方法包括:
对应用程运行过程中生成的文件对象进行标记,并生成标记文件;
存储所述文件对象及标记文件。
本发明实施例提供的一种应用程序管理装置和方法,通过对应用程运行过程中生成的文件对象进行标记,方便了系统对应用程序在系统中的状态,特别是运行过程中产生的文件进行跟踪,便于后续对这些文件进行管理,使得用户能够追述应用程序的运行过程。
附图说明
为了更清楚地说明本发明实施例或现有技术中的技术方案,下面将对实施例或现有技术描述中所需要使用的附图作一简单地介绍,显而易见地,下面描述中的附图是本发明的一些实施例,对于本领域普通技术人员来讲,在不付出创造性劳动的前提下,还可以根据这些附图获得其他的附图。
图1为本发明实施例一种应用程序管理装置组成示意图;
图2为本发明实施例另一种应用程序管理装置组成示意图;
图3为本发明实施例另一种应用程序管理装置组成示意图;
图4为本发明实施例另一种应用程序管理装置组成示意图;
图5为本发明实施例另一种应用程序管理装置组成示意图;
图6至图8分别为本发明实施例应用程序管理方法在装载、卸载应用程序、及清除应用程序对应文件的实施流程图。
具体实施方式
为了使本发明实施例的目的,技术方案和优点更加清楚,下面将结合本发明实施例中的附图,对本发明实施例中的技术方案进行清楚、完整的描述,显然,所描述的实施例是本发明一部分实施例,而不是全部的实施例。基于本发明中的实施例,本领域普通技术人员在没有做出创造性劳动前提下所获得的所有其他实施例,都属于本发明保护的范围。
为了实现前述发明目的,如图1所示,本发明实施例提供的一种应用程序管理装置,其特征在于,所述装置包括:
管理单元,用来对应用程运行过程中生成的文件对象进行标记,并生成标记文件;
存储单元,用来存储所述文件对象及标记文件。
本发明实施例的应用程序管理装置,当生成或装载每一个应用程序时,管理单元建立一个标记文件,该标记文件可以记录应用程序名和其在SD卡生成的文件路径,还可以记录其他信息。
管理单元监测每个正在运行的应用程序,当某个应用程序生成文件时,把生成的这个文件的路径记录下来,并写入建立的标记文件中,并和这个应用程序名对应起来,存储在存储单元中。
如图2所示,所述管理单元具体包括:
操作接口,用来提供对所述应用程序装载过程的操作接口,所述操作接口显示于显示单元中;
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于上海斐讯数据通信技术有限公司,未经上海斐讯数据通信技术有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201210573913.3/2.html,转载请声明来源钻瓜专利网。